lrzip
Long Range ZIP or LZMA RZIP
https://github.com/ckolivas/lrzip
"A compression utility that excels at compressing large files (usually > 10-50 MB). Larger files and/or more free RAM means that the utility will be able to more effectively compress your files (ie: faster / smaller size), especially if the filesize(s) exceed 100 MB. You can either choose to optimise for speed (fast compression / decompression) or size, but not both."

If we found a way to reverse a hashing function, would that make them ultra-compression algorithms?
For example lrzip has an intense "dupe hunting" mode and takes days for large content, but does compress very well once it's done (and expansion is fast). I use it on long term storage backups and disk images and junk. Completely incompatible with streaming, unlike chunk-based like gzip or deflate or etc, although unpacking can stream such as searching or verifying a tarfile archive. But the original source has to be file-based so seeking for the hunting can work across the entire file-as-a-block.

Ask HN: How would you store 10PB of data for your startup today?
Best I know of for that is something like lrzip still, but even then it's probably not state of the art. https://github.com/ckolivas/lrzip
It'll also take a hell of a long time to do the compression and decompression. It'd probably be better to do some kind of chunking and deduplication instead of compression itself simply because I don't think you're ever going to have enough ram to store any kind of dictionary that would effectively handle so much data. You'd also not want to have to re-read and reconstruct that dictionary to get at some random image too.
